1.I believe age discrepancy issues are best resolved via sworn affidavit, as it seems like the shortest route you have - others with better info & /or similar experience can chime in on this tho.
2. Here, I sent them my result statement ONLY, while my school sent them transcript. They are mostly concerned with your transcript, as sent by your school. I took the precautionary step of asking them via email & they responded that this arrangement could suffice. I suggest you inform them of any peculiar situation via email - they usually respond 2 official days tops.
3. Of course sending them a soft copy seems reasonably faster, but I think you should be more concerned with it being sent and received accordingly via either mode. While UNN does occasionally send softcopy, I suspect that it's NOT the rule.
4. check 2, the bottomline is that they wave a lot of their requirements with the exception of transcripts and you're simply over thinking it. But for your peace of mind, you can always ask them directly to be sure.

Hi Fam,

I have been reading and following patiently, for a long time now. I have a some issues, and I pray somebody here has answers to my problems, and could help a sister out.

1. I want to evaluate my credentials(MSc), and I have an age discrepancy issue with my Nov/Dec wasc result. So, I chose to do it with ICES. What about my choice? Please, does anybody have same age discrepancy issue with wasc? If you do, how did you resolve it? That is the only reason why I am not using WES, which would have been better for me, in this case

2. Those that used ICES, did you request for a copy of your transcript from your school, first that you sent with your certificates to ICES, because they requested academic record , as one of the things to be sent alongside certificates and international passport? That's aside the usual transcript request from school that will be sent directly to ICES, by the school.

3. Did you ask your school to send a soft copy to ICES? Is it better than asking them to send a hard copy?

4. What about their request for certificates alongside transcripts from the school? Those that studied in UNN, how did you handle that? In ICES website, they stated that if the school indicates the awarded degree on the transcript, it can cover for the certificate.
